>From memory, to get the install to work you just edit the /usr/share/doc-base/jde file that it is complaining about and move the line beginning with 'Document:' to be the first line in the file. (I think it comes with the 'Document:' line as the second one in the file for some reason.) Cheers, James. On Sun, 2008-01-27 at 23:00 -0500, weixin yuan wrote: > I tried doing the follow in ubuntu 7.10 but the package just doesn't install. I am a newbie to linux so I don't know what to do. My school uses emacs and jde for the java class so it would be helpful to have an ide environment to use with emacs for homeworks. > > wei@wei-laptop:~$ sudo apt-get install jde > Reading package lists... Done > Building dependency tree > Reading state information... Done > Suggested packages: > ant checkstyle libtomcat5-java > Recommended packages: > ecb > The following NEW packages will be installed: > jde > 0 upgraded, 1 newly installed, 0 to remove and 0 not upgraded. > Need to get 0B/1572kB of archives. > After unpacking 3846kB of additional disk space will be used. > Selecting previously deselected package jde. > (Reading database ... 98912 files and directories currently installed.) > Unpacking jde (from .../archives/jde_2.3.5.1-2_all.deb) ... > Setting up jde (2.3.5.1-2) ... > Error in `/usr/share/doc-base/jde', line 1: the first line does not contain valid `Document' field > dpkg: error processing jde (--configure): > subprocess post-installation script returned error exit status 1 > Errors were encountered while processing: > jde > E: Sub-process /usr/bin/dpkg returned an error code (1) > > _________________________________________________________________ > Need to know the score, the latest news, or you need your HotmailĀ®-get your "fix". > http://www.msnmobilefix.com/Default.aspx
